Saints and Their Veneration in a Long Historical Perspective: Research Trends and Problems

https://doi.org/10.22394/2073-7203-2023-41-1-7-21

Abstract

Holiness and saints are key concepts of the history of the Christian Church. There are a few areas in this academic field: the very concept of holiness; the so-called concept of “aristocratic cults”; region‑ al and local forms of cults and worship of the saints from the Middle Ages and until today. As particular issues, we can also consider the process of evolution of these cults in the context of confessionalization during the era of Reformation; the problem of the transformation of saints into national heroes; their role in the formation of national ideals and nationalist ideologies in the modern times. In this introduction, the author presents a block of articles dealing with the Baltic Sea region that was an extensive contact zone, in which the transfer of holiness was of great importance in the formation of local identities.
